--- Comment #5 from Nico Weber <thakis at chromium.org>  2009-07-31 19:36:50 PDT ---
As Catfish_Man just informed me in #webkit, WebKit/mac uses CoreGraphics for
jpeg decoding, so if I add a test, it would fail on OS X (CoreGraphics decodes
the jpeg to a black image -- and I can't fix CoreGraphics due to lack of source
code).

If you still want a test, I'll add one, just wanted to point that out (and as I
said, I'd appreciate an example test).
